William (Bill) Minor Dowler, 92, surviving spouse of Dorothea Dowler, died February 9, 2025 at Oconee Memorial Hospital of Seneca, SC. Born November 10, 1932, in Birch Tree, MO, he was the son of the late Paul and Lillian Dowler. He was retired from the U.S. Department of Agriculture and a U.S. Army Veteran.
Bill attended the University of Missouri and the University of Illinois which led to a career as a plant pathologist. He studied peach tree diseases at Clemson and then served on the National Program Staff in Beltsville, MD, with responsibility for programs in plant pathology and nematology. He retired from USDA as Laboratory Director for the Foreign Plant Disease Laboratory at Frederick, MD. His responsibilities included cooperative work with China and Spain as well as many state programs.
Upon retirement Bill became active in the local Pickens County Habitat for Humanity, serving as Treasurer for more than 10 years. His great delight was when a family paid off their mortgage on their Habitat home. He was also active in the Clemson United Methodist Church, especially for the encouragement of the Adult Discussion Class and their outreach service.
